Output e8c37944b5d86fa936992e45f21c5b85a201d8e8c90356ba9e14aca2b61d74e8:1

value
140344311
script pubkey
OP_0 OP_PUSHBYTES_20 465edc7ffcd1955949afe3451a2c81183f5982df
address
ltc1qge0dcllu6x24jjd0udz35typrql4nqkl2acp3r
transaction
e8c37944b5d86fa936992e45f21c5b85a201d8e8c90356ba9e14aca2b61d74e8
spent
true